Instant funding prop firms give traders access to live capital without taking an evaluation test first. You get funded trading accounts immediately after paying your fee. No waiting weeks to prove yourself—just instant access to real money.
Traditional prop firms make you pass challenges that can take months. You face strict profit targets and risk limits. Many traders fail these tests repeatedly.
Instant funding changes the game completely. You skip the evaluation process. Your trading starts on day one with actual capital backing your trades.
These firms trust you to manage risk from the start. They provide capital based on the account size you purchase. Based on typical offerings, most offer accounts from $5,000 up to $400,000 or more.
The catch? Instant funding accounts come with tighter trading rules. You must follow strict guidelines to keep your funded status. Break the rules, and you lose access immediately.

Getting instant funding is surprisingly simple. You choose your account size and pay the required fee. Within hours, you receive login details for a live trading account.
The process breaks down into three steps:
Step 1: Account Selection
Pick your desired capital amount. Options typically range from $10,000 to $200,000. Larger accounts cost more upfront but offer bigger profit potential.
Step 2: Payment and Setup
Pay the one-time fee through the firm's platform. Most accept credit cards and cryptocurrency. Your account activates within 24 hours.
Step 3: Start Trading
Log into your trading platform with provided credentials. Begin trading immediately with full access to the funded capital.
The average trader receives instant funding within 2-4 hours of payment, compared to 30-90 days for traditional evaluation-based firms.
Your profit split gets determined upfront. Based on typical market offerings, most firms offer 80-90% profit sharing. You keep the majority of what you earn.
Risk management rules apply from day one. These include daily loss limits, position sizing restrictions, and prohibited trading strategies. Stay within these rules to maintain your funded status.

The choice between instant funding and traditional challenges comes down to your trading experience and risk tolerance. Each approach has distinct advantages and drawbacks.
Speed and Access
Instant funding wins on speed. You get capital immediately versus waiting 30-90 days for challenge completion. Traditional challenges require hitting specific profit targets within set timeframes.
Cost Comparison
Instant funding costs more upfront. A $100K instant account might cost $489, while the equivalent challenge costs $529. However, instant funding has no failure risk—you're guaranteed the capital.
Risk Factors
Challenge failures waste your entire fee. Statistics show 80-85% of traders fail traditional evaluations. Instant funding eliminates this risk since you get the account regardless of initial performance.
| Factor | Instant Funding | Traditional Challenge |
|---|---|---|
| Time to Fund | 0-24 hours | 30-90 days |
| Failure Risk | None | 80-85% |
| Upfront Cost | Higher | Lower |
| Trading Rules | Stricter | More flexible during evaluation |
Trading Restrictions
Instant funding comes with tighter ongoing rules. You can't hold positions over weekends, must avoid rapid re-entry strategies, and face stricter drawdown limits. Challenge-based accounts often have more flexibility once funded.
The math favors instant funding for experienced traders. If you're confident in your abilities, paying extra upfront beats risking multiple failed challenges.

Instant funding accounts come with strict trading rules designed to protect the firm's capital. Understanding these restrictions prevents account violations that could end your funding.
Position Sizing Limits
Most firms cap individual trade sizes at 1-2% of account balance. A $100K account might limit single trades to $2,000 maximum. This prevents catastrophic losses from oversized positions.
Daily Drawdown Rules
You cannot lose more than a specified percentage in a single day. FundedX sets daily limits at 3% for their Turbo Challenge accounts. Breach this limit, and your account gets terminated immediately.

Succeeding with instant funding requires a different mindset than personal trading accounts. The rules are stricter, but the profit potential is much higher with proper management.
Start Conservative
Use smaller position sizes for your first few weeks. Learn the platform quirks and rule enforcement before ramping up trade sizes. Many successful traders start with 0.5% risk per trade.
Master Risk Management
Set strict stop losses on every trade. Never risk more than 1% of account balance per position. Calculate your maximum daily loss before the market opens.
Track Your Performance Daily
Monitor drawdown levels constantly. Stay well below the maximum limits to avoid accidental violations. Most platforms show real-time risk metrics.
Focus on consistency over home runs. Small, steady profits compound faster than occasional big wins mixed with losses.
Keep Detailed Records
Document every trade with screenshots and notes. If disputes arise about rule violations, detailed records protect you. Some traders get falsely flagged for legitimate strategies.
Withdraw Profits Regularly
Take money off the table when possible. Don't let all profits accumulate in the account where they're at risk from future drawdowns.
Study the most successful prop traders' approaches. They prioritize capital preservation over aggressive growth, understanding that consistent small profits beat irregular large ones.
The instant funding space attracts both legitimate firms and outright scams. Knowing the warning signs protects your money from fraudulent operators.
Unrealistic Promises
Avoid firms promising guaranteed profits or "risk-free" trading. No legitimate company can guarantee trading success. Be suspicious of marketing claiming "100% success rates."
Payment and Withdrawal Issues
Research withdrawal experiences from real users. Scam firms often delay or deny legitimate withdrawal requests. Check recent reviews on independent forums.
Lack of Regulation
Legitimate prop firms operate under financial regulations. Verify their legal structure and regulatory compliance. Offshore firms with no oversight present higher risks.
Industry estimates suggest over $50 million was lost to fake prop firms in 2025, with victims losing an average of $2,500 per incident based on typical financial fraud patterns.
Pressure Tactics
Legitimate firms don't use high-pressure sales tactics or limited-time offers. Be wary of "today only" deals or aggressive phone sales representatives.
Vague Terms and Conditions
Read all contract terms carefully. Scam firms often bury unfair clauses in lengthy agreements. Professional companies provide clear, straightforward terms.
No Customer Support
Test their support responsiveness before purchasing. Legitimate firms have accessible customer service teams. Scammers often provide no real support.
Research every firm thoroughly before investing. Check their track record, read independent reviews, and verify their business registration. When in doubt, start with smaller amounts to test their legitimacy.
